What is difference between simulator and emulator?

A simulator is designed to create an environment that contains all of the software variables and configurations that will exist in an app's actual production environment. In contrast, an emulator attempts to mimic all of the hardware features of a production environment and software features.
Takedown request   |   View complete answer on saucelabs.com


What is the difference between simulator and emulator in Android?

The Android Emulator tests both the hardware and the software whereas the Android Simulator tests only the software. It means you can test the associated parts of the product as well by using an Emulator.
Takedown request   |   View complete answer on differencebetween.net


What is difference between simulator and emulator Mcq?

The main difference between Emulator and Simulator is that when an emulator has the basis of machine-level assembly language, simulators have the support of high-level machine language. Emulators are capable to replicate both software and hardware where simulators only mimic software and they cannot mimic hardware.
Takedown request   |   View complete answer on askanydifference.com


Does emulate mean simulate?

simulate is the functions,the keys, and (main) behaviors. while emulate derived from emo and emotions which represent the (heart) and the exact characteristics. So, while the tow word fund the (same) purpose, emulation circulate the infinite meaning of the imitation and hits the target in and out.
Takedown request   |   View complete answer on english.stackexchange.com


What is a emulator example?

An emulator is a computer program (or occasionally custom computer hardware) that's designed to simulate another kind of device. For example, WINE is a program that allows you to run Windows software on certain Linux and Mac computers.
Takedown request   |   View complete answer on businessinsider.com


Mobile testing on emulators



Is Android studio an emulator?

Run an app on the Android Emulator

In Android Studio, create an Android Virtual Device (AVD) that the emulator can use to install and run your app. In the toolbar, select the AVD that you want to run your app on from the target device drop-down menu. Click Run .
Takedown request   |   View complete answer on developer.android.com


What is the function of emulator in Android Mcq?

D. The emulator can emulate/simulate all aspects of a smart phone.
Takedown request   |   View complete answer on engineeringinterviewquestions.com


In which directory XML layout files are stored?

Specifically, Android considers XML-based layouts to be resources, and as such, layout files are stored in the reslayout directory inside your Android project. Each XML file contains a tree of elements specifying a layout of widgets and containers that make up one View.
Takedown request   |   View complete answer on link.springer.com


What is the meaning of emulator?

Definition of emulator

1 : one that emulates. 2 : hardware or software that permits programs written for one computer to be run on another computer.
Takedown request   |   View complete answer on merriam-webster.com


What is use of simulator?

Simulations can be used to tune up performance, optimise a process, improve safety, testing theories, training staff and even for entertainment in video games! Scientifically modelling systems allows a user to gain an insight into the effects of different conditions and courses of action.
Takedown request   |   View complete answer on twi-global.com


Is an emulator a virtual machine?

The Main Difference Between Virtualization and Emulation

The main difference between the virtual machine and emulator is that the virtual machine runs code directly with a different set of domains in use language. The basic emulation requires an interpreter.
Takedown request   |   View complete answer on hitechnectar.com


What is a mobile emulator?

An Android emulator is a tool that creates virtual Android devices (with software and hardware) on your computer. Note that: It is a program (a process that runs on your computer's operating system). It works by mimicking the guest device's architecture (more on that in a bit).
Takedown request   |   View complete answer on browserstack.com


Can you test hardware on a simulator?

Simulators unlike emulators, do not mimic hardware. Thus one cannot investigate certain functionalities like battery usage, cellular interrupts, etc. while using simulators for testing.
Takedown request   |   View complete answer on browserstack.com


Is Appium and emulator?

Appium Studio allows you to test and connect to Android Emulators (x86 based emulators are preferred) or iOS Simulators. For both Android and iOS devices tablet and iPad emulators are included.
Takedown request   |   View complete answer on toolsqa.com


What type of OS is Android?

Android Operating System

Android is a Linux-based OS that uses Linux 2.6 to provide core services such as security, memory management, process management, network stack, and a driver model. It offers a wide range of libraries that enable the app developers to build different applications.
Takedown request   |   View complete answer on sciencedirect.com


What does .apk extension stand for?

The Android Package with the file extension apk is the file format used by the Android operating system, and a number of other Android-based operating systems for distribution and installation of mobile apps, mobile games and middleware. It can be written in either Java or Kotlin. APK. Filename extension.
Takedown request   |   View complete answer on en.wikipedia.org


What do you mean by Android SDK?

The Android SDK is a software development kit that includes a comprehensive set of development tools. These include a debugger, libraries, a handset emulator based on QEMU, documentation, sample code, and tutorials.
Takedown request   |   View complete answer on en.wikipedia.org


How can I run Android apps on PC without emulator?

The three best and easiest ways to run Android games on PC without an emulator are the MirrorTo app, Android-x86 program, or a chrome extension. First, you have to install the Amazon AppStore from the Microsoft store. Once installed, launch this program on your PC. It will install the Windows Subsystem automatically.
Takedown request   |   View complete answer on imyfone.com


What is Android emulator for PC?

An Android emulator is basically a software application for PCs that imitates smartphone apps. The emulator comes in handy when you want to run WhatsApp or some popular online multiplayer game on your Windows or macOS-powered PC. An Android emulator supports almost every smartphone app out there.
Takedown request   |   View complete answer on 91mobiles.com


Which emulator is best for Android Studio?

10+ BEST Android Emulators For PC And MAC [Updated 2022 List]
  • Comparison of Top 5 Android Emulators for PC and MAC.
  • #1) LDPlayer.
  • #2) BlueStacks Emulator.
  • #3) Android Studio Emulator.
  • #4) Remix OS Player Emulator.
  • #5) Nox Player Emulator.
  • #6) MEmu Emulator.
  • #7) Ko Player.
Takedown request   |   View complete answer on softwaretestinghelp.com


What is emulator in Java?

In computing, an emulator is software or hardware that allows one computer system (host) to function like another computer system. Usually, it allows the host machine to run software or use guest system-designed peripheral devices.
Takedown request   |   View complete answer on javatpoint.com


How do I make an emulator?

To create an Android emulator on your system, follow these steps:
  1. Start the Android SDK Manager (select Start | All Programs | Embarcadero RAD Studio | Android Tools).
  2. In the Android SDK Manager, select Tools | Manage AVDs.
  3. In the Android Virtual Device Manager, click the New button to create a new virtual device.
Takedown request   |   View complete answer on embarcadero.com


What is the opposite of emulate?

We have listed all the opposite words for emulate alphabetically. neglect. carelessness. coolness. delinquency.
Takedown request   |   View complete answer on pasttenses.com